The Importance of an Emergency Car Locksmith

An emergency car locksmith is a specific professional trained to deal with a vast array of automotive lock problems quickly and efficiently. These experts are geared up with the newest tools and methods to open your car, duplicate keys, and even program key fobs, all without causing damage to your vehicle. In circumstances where you might be stranded, an emergency car locksmith can be a lifesaver, ensuring you return on the road as soon as possible.

Common Reasons for Calling an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Locked Keys Inside the Car

    • This is among the most typical reasons individuals find themselves in requirement of an emergency situation car locksmith. It's easy to lock your type in the car, especially if you're in a rush or sidetracked.
  2. Lost or Stolen Car Keys

    • Losing or having your car keys stolen can be a considerable trouble and a security danger. An emergency car locksmith can provide immediate help to protect your vehicle and replace the lost or stolen keys.
  3. Key Fob Malfunction

    • Modern automobiles frequently come with key fobs that can malfunction due to battery problems, water damage, or basic wear and tear. A locksmith can detect the issue and provide an option, including reprogramming or replacing the fob.
  4. Broken Lock Cylinder

    • Gradually, the lock cylinder in your car can wear or break. An emergency situation car locksmith can repair or replace the cylinder, guaranteeing your car stays secure.
  5. Frozen Locks

    • In chillier climates, locks can freeze, making it difficult to open your car. A locksmith has the knowledge to safely thaw and unlock frozen locks.

What to Expect When You Call an Emergency Car Locksmith

  1. Initial Contact

    • When you call an emergency situation car locksmith, you'll likely speak with a dispatcher who will gather fundamental info about your situation, such as your location, the kind of car, and the particular problem you're facing.
  2. Dispatch and Arrival Time

    • The dispatcher will dispatch a locksmith to your area. Many trusted services goal to get here within 30 minutes to an hour. Nevertheless, wait times can differ depending upon the demand and the locksmith's availability.
  3. Evaluation and Service

    • Once the locksmith gets here, they will evaluate the scenario and supply you with a quote of the cost and time required to fix the issue. They will then use their specialized tools to unlock your car, replicate keys, or repair the lock.
  4. Payment and Documentation

    • After the service is completed, the locksmith car key will supply you with a comprehensive invoice. Payment methods can differ, however many locksmith professionals accept cash, credit cards, and digital payments. It's also a great idea to request a receipt and any needed paperwork, specifically if you need to file an insurance coverage claim.

Often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does an emergency car locksmith service cost?

  • A: The expense can vary depending on the service needed, the place, and the time of day. Usually, you can expect to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for an emergency unlock. More complex services, such as key duplication or lock replacement, may cost more.

Q: Can an emergency car locksmith aid if my key fob is dead?

  • A: Yes, lots of emergency car locksmiths car are geared up to deal with key fob problems. They can replace the battery, reprogram the fob, or perhaps replace the whole fob if necessary.

Q: What should I do if I can't find my car keys and I think they might be inside the car?

  • A: If you're not sure whether your keys are inside the car, try browsing the windows for any signs of the keys. If you can't see them, and you're specific they are within, call an emergency car locksmith. They can securely open your car without causing damage.

Q: Is it legal for an emergency car locksmith to open my car without a key?

  • A: Yes, it is legal for a certified and bonded emergency car locksmith to open your car without a key. However, they might require you to provide evidence of ownership, such as a driver's license or a vehicle registration.

Q: How can I prevent the requirement for an emergency car locksmith?

  • A: To lessen the danger of needing an emergency car locksmith, consider the following tips:
    • Keep a Spare Key: Store a spare key in a safe and secure location, such as a safe or with a relied on good friend.
    • Regular Maintenance: Have your car's locks and key fobs inspected routinely to capture any issues before they end up being emergencies.
    • Key Fob Battery Check: Regularly check the battery in your key fob and replace it when needed.
    • Keyless Entry: Consider buying a keyless entry system for your car, which can lower the risk of locking yourself out.

Q: Can an emergency car locksmith work on all types of cars and trucks?

  • A: Most emergency car locksmiths are trained to deal with a wide variety of automobiles, including modern vehicles with complicated key fobs and older designs with easier locks. However, some focus on particular makes and designs, so it's an excellent idea to inspect their know-how before booking a service.
